The first thing is obviously to get your hands on a guitar. Some of the most common guitar brands are Ibanez, PRS, Fender and Schecter.
The rate of a new guitar can sometimes scare beginners.
If this is the case, you can rent a guitar to use until you feel ready to buy your own guitar.
